Anyone Have a Hurco Tape Emulator/Hurco Tapes?

I am 20, pretty fresh out of machining school going for my Mech Engineering degree. I snagged a 1982 KMB-1 and 13x40 MSC lathe from a company for $500 ea (+$1400 for rigging :/) and they now sit proudly in my garage powered by a very quiet 7.5HP "CNC Rated" rotary phase converter. Only the KMB-1 is a 4000 paper weight because I don't have any tapes for it and am not sure what to do with it yet.

I cant figure out how to make it go home to even check if its all working. I think I need the master tapes but I don't have any tapes for it.

My question are:
Should I simply get a tape emulator and if so can the tape emulator supplier supply me with the default tapes?
Should I try to get the master tapes first to see if the thing works? Anyone wanna loan/sell me the master tapes?

I'm helping a guy with a Hurco CNC tape machine that has the RS232 cable hookup in the back of the machine along with the cable. He had a programing disk that I was able to copy to my hard drive using the DOS prompt. I was able to bring up a screen with the F1... key commands. That is as far as I got with is last night. His machine works good but not sure what the model number is. Going to format a CPU for programming and load it with Windows 95. Any newer Windows programs do not work well with DOS software.
